The Museum Story - British Motor Museum
The British Motor Museum is home to the world’s largest collection of historic British cars; it boasts over 400 cars in its collection which span the classic, vintage and veteran eras. Situated in the small village of Gaydon, Warwickshire, just off junction 12 of the M40.
